Problem
Current mobile communication systems require manual user intervention to switch between multiple SIMs for data services, leading to high switching latency and low efficiency due to suboptimal network selection.
Innovation Solution
A communication processing method that detects whether a first SIM meets a trigger condition and automatically switches to a second SIM for communication processing, reducing latency and improving efficiency by selecting the best available network.

A communication processing method includes: detecting whether a first SIM of at least two installed SIMs meets a first trigger condition; and performing communication processing based on a second SIM of the at least two SIMs if the first SIM meets the first trigger condition.
